Get a copy of the ordinance and determine its objective, i.e public safety, environmental concerns, public morality, etc.
The objective must be within the legislative powers of the council to achieve, and the means to achieve the objective should not be overly broad if less restrictive measures would work, otherwise, a court challenge would be likely to succeed and would make the council look very bad.
If public safety is the concern, get some statistics to prove that the snakes you want to keep have been kept safely for many years in many other jurisdictions and ask that the council present evidence to the contrary if they still disagree with your position.
You could also seek some help from USARK and from PIJAC.
